I disagree with your 8 and 9 picks and am concerned with your listing of Peja so high...in fact I think your list is rather skewed personally. Peja is a great shooter, but as for fantasy purposes...not the best pick at #3.
I won't critique your list without fairly listing mine however.
1. Garnett - Best all around player in the game.
2. Duncan - Mr. Consistent
3. Shaq - Going to have a monster year as the primary option in Miami
4. Nowitzki - Power forward that will contribute in several categories especially with extra options in Dallas now gone.
5. T-Mac - Free to shoot with Yao in the middle.
6. Bryant - No pressure from Shaq or Colorado. And has a decent team around him.
7. Kirilienko - Fills the stat sheet in 5 catergories.
8. Ben Wallace - Rebounds, block shots and steals.
9 . Jermaine O'neal - Solid and consistent in three catergories.
10. Shawn Marion - All around. with an outside shot.
Notables: Peja, Elton Brand, LeBron James, Cassell, and Pierce.
